Nanodiamonds for Biomedical Applications – Features of Interaction with Blood Components and Behavior in the Circulatory System [Review]

Abstract: The development of the application of nanoparticles for biomedical research and theranostics in many cases involves the injection of nanoparticles into the bloodstream. The interaction of nanoparticles with blood components and the circulatory system is one of the key points of the relevant study or treatment. In this review, the interaction of diamond nanoparticles with blood in vivo and in vitro is considered in terms of the nanodiamonds safety and hematocompatibility and biomedical applications.
